Claudia Tenney is a member of the United States House of Representatives, representing New York's 22nd congressional district since January 3, 2017. A member of the Republican Party, Tenney has been involved in various capacities within state and federal government. She has focused on issues such as economic development, tax reform, and veterans' affairs during her time in office. Tenney has also been vocal on matters related to higher education and accountability in academic institutions.
